GEOG 621 : Geographic Information Systems for Environmental Analysis

Prerequisites: GEOG 603 or equivalent.
Description: Geographic Information Systems applied to environmental analysis and studies of physical geographic systems. Raster GIS: map algebra, image integration, surface and flow modeling; applied to earth surface processes and environmental systems. Classwork, 2 units; laboratory, 2 units. Extra fee required. (Also offered as BIOL 533. May not be repeated under alternate prefix.)
Units: 4
